Hey, Andy:
Sold mine, an SGC 10, a few years ago. Don't remember exactly but think I got around $225 for it. Definitely one of the rarest HOF rookie cards, although some would argue the rookie status as he is pictured in a minor league uniform. To me, the majority of the set is Major League so I do consider it to be his rookie card. Similar scenario to the N172 Kid Nichols as well as a few others. |
